Options For Glass Window Replacement
If you're looking to replace your windows, you should know that you have several alternatives. You can opt for double-pane, storefront, curved bow, IGUs, or insulated glass units (IGUs) to mention a few.
Insulating glass units (IGUs)
Insulating glass units (IGUs) provide protection from the elements. They also improve the energy efficiency of your home, and offer greater comfort for your and its inhabitants. There are many styles and colors available for IG units. They are designed to your specific size and shape.
When insulated glass is utilized in the form of a window, it creates a thick barrier between the home and the outside world. Insulated glass has many advantages, including a lower temperature penetration, noise reduction as well as less risk of exposure to UV light.
IGUs can be made with three panes, four panes or five panes. In addition to the standard insulating unit, there are decorative grids and blinds that could be added to the glass.
IG units usually come with an average warranty of between 10 to 20 years. The duration of the warranty is contingent on the quality and workmanship of its manufacturer.
The performance of an insulating unit is also affected by the thickness of the glass. The majority of IG units have the same thickness on both panes. Certain applications require a wider range of thicknesses.
Mixtures of gas are used to create an insulating barrier between your home and the outside world. These gas fills are usually Argon or Krypton. They are both safe and are not reactive to chemicals.
IG units are constructed according to the most stringent industry standards. Every unit is regularly inspected. If a unit starts to leak, the gas that escapes can cause a sudden deformation of the window. Professional installation is the best method to avoid leaks.
Some spacers for insulation are filled with inert gases. Other types are made from thermoplastics or stainless steel.
Double-pane windows
Double-pane windows can be an excellent method of increasing energy efficiency and increasing the comfort of your home. They can reduce the cost of energy by up to 12% and maintain the same temperature inside. The installation of these products can help reduce carbon emissions.
Double-pane windows' costs can vary according to the type you select and where they are placed. There are some general guidelines to assist you in budgeting for these types windows.
The most cost-effective approach to replace a window is to buy a replacement glass in windows unit that matches the dimensions and style of the existing glass. By using the same size of window, you will also save you money on labor and other materials.
A warranty is something you must always have. A lot of manufacturers stand behind their products for up to 20 years following installation. This gives you security and peace of mind. A reliable installer will ensure that your windows are installed correctly and in a timely fashion.
A low-E-coated coating can enhance the performance of double pane windows. These coatings are applied to the panes' surface. They are designed to block the transfer of heat.
Another energy-efficient option is to install double-pane spacers. Spacers are bonded using seals and then coated with a water-absorbing substance known as Desiccant. These components create a airtight cavity between the two glass panes.
Finally, you should consider replacing your windows with the latest ENERGY STAR certified windows. This will enable you to have the most efficient windows that you can get. ENERGY STAR evaluated products are known for their ability to maintain an indoor temperature that is consistent and reduce heat transfer.

Storefront windows
Customers first see your storefront window when they go to it. It is therefore important to select the appropriate type of glass for your business. A reputable commercial glass company has the knowledge to assist you in selecting the best material for your storefront.
There are many kinds and styles of commercial glass. For instance, there is clear glass, tempered glass or laminated glass. Each has its own pros and cons.
Most retail stores use clear glass to show off their products. Clear glass allows customers to clearly see the product they purchase. However, the product's display could be affected by the glare of the glass replacement in windows.
While the windows in your storefront are a key element of your business, it can also be the biggest liability. Intruders and the elements can cause glass windows to become damaged. If your storefront is damaged by weather or an intruder, you should replace the window, you must contact an experienced glass replacement service as soon as you can.
Storefront glass also safeguards your business against the elements. Storms and other weather conditions can cause glass to crack or degrade. Glass that is cracked can be a target of vandalism or theft.
If your storefront has been damaged by a storm, contact a glass business to repair the damaged glass. They will then install a new dual pane window to keep your business safe.
Glass windows that are tempered will also provide four times the strength of standard glass. This kind of glass is ideal for windows that are difficult to access, such as doors.
Your storefront windows are among the most expensive. There are many factors to take into consideration when selecting the best glass for your storefront. These include energy efficiency, safety, and aesthetics.
Bow windows
Bow windows are among the most popular window styles. They're traditional and contemporary and work in both contemporary and traditional homes. The curved shape makes them an exceptional addition. They are also renowned for their unique sizes and styles. You can choose a style that will complement your home.
Bow windows are excellent to let in natural light into a room. They also offer a stunning view. These windows are more difficult to install than other types of windows. For instance, you'll need to ensure that you have enough insulation for your windows. In addition, you'll need to increase the size of your window openings. You might also consider hiring a professional to install windows.
In addition to adding a stylish accent to your space the bow windows can improve the value of your living space. They offer a wide view due to their protruding from your home. The room is also enhanced by the window's curving.
You can choose from several different styles and colors. Bow windows are more glass than bays which makes them perfect for enhancing your natural light. They can also be coupled with fixed picture units. Some models even come with interior seating.
A bow window is on average $3,600. This is nearly double the price of a bay window. But if you want to cut down on energy costs it's worth the investment.
